Mario Armano (born 25 July 1946) is a retired Italian bobsledder who competed in the late 1960s and early 1970s. He represented Italy at two Winter Olympics and won gold in the four-man event at Grenoble in 1968. At the FIBT World Championships he earned four medals: gold in the two-man event in 1971, gold in the four-man event in 1970, silver in the four-man event in 1969, and bronze in the two-man event in 1969. He also competed at the European Championships, including the two-man event in Cortina d'Ampezzo in 1970.
